Pululahua

We visited Pululahua, a crater, near to Mitad del Mundo for a day trip. People normally just look at the view and leave, but we decided to walk all the way down and have a picnic at the bottom before trekking back up again. Tom decided to wear his trainers with no grip and proceeded to slide the whole way down because he was insistent on carrying his umbrella the whole way so he wouldn't get burnt! I laughed a lot trying to watch him hold the umbrella in one hand and Harper in the other. It was a great walk, but very dusty. Harper was brilliant and we eventually just let him off the lead. I got a great picture of a local old guy who was having a rest on the way back up to the top.
